## Onboarding: consent banner rollout (Project Nimbleprompt)

Quick context for the sync: we're rolling the new Nimbleprompt consent banner out region by region, gated behind the flag service. The banner itself is dumb; all the logic lives in the consent API. To run the rollout dashboard locally you need one credential for the flag service. Pop this line into your .env and you're set:

sealed setting: LEDGER_TOKEN20=6148d35bbb480b0ab79e

Handover Note — Churn in the Fernby Pilot

Quick handover from me (outgoing, Dana Rook) to incoming director Piet Amsel, copied to the board. The Fernby pilot lost 14 of 90 customers in month three — mostly small accounts citing onboarding friction, not price. The fix we started (guided setup plus a check-in call at week two) halved drop-offs in the last cohort. Piet, keep that running. Where the pilot goes next is set out below.

confidential, kafop-bawip: The steering committee signed off on a budget of $437.4 million for Project Kelael.

Pinning policy: all Dunmore services pin exact versions in lockfiles; ranges are rejected by the Cobbler gate in CI. Upgrades go through a weekly batch PR, never inline. Reviewers should block any floating specifier. To query the Cobbler gate's allowlist during review, use the internal key below.

gateway credential: kto15_8KtvEYSD8WJ9Uyq

The hand-rolled mapper in persistence/core predates our migration to Quillstone and still performs implicit lazy loads inside transaction boundaries, which caused the connection pool exhaustion in last week's incident. Scope: replace the mapper with explicit repository classes, remove the global session cache, and add query timeouts. Please review incrementally per module rather than as one large diff. The migration plan, module ordering, and rollback strategy are on the internal page below.

wiki page, bawig-yawep: https://jenkins.nelvrotech.local/ticket/build/projects/view/view/pages/view/a285c2b5588ad4f337d9b5f2